City and Brixton Railway

From Graces Guide

The City and Brixton Railway was an underground railway line in London planned to run from King William Street in the City of London under the River Thames to Brixton via The Borough, Lambeth and The Oval. It received Parliamentary approval in 1898. The company was unable to raise funds and the railway was never constructed.
